Parish Background
We are a small community of believers which has been meeting for services since the summer of 2010, when we were blessed by His Beatitude Metropolitan Jonah to hold services in Rock Hill. By God’s grace we have grown from just a few people to about 15 families and are currently looking for another location in Rock Hill.
Nativity of the Holy Virgin OCA parish in Charlotte helped launch our mission and has actively supported our growth. We are grateful to the Knights of Columbus and the Rock Hill Oratory for the generous use of their buildings as we are being established. In November 2012 we were granted full mission status and our name, St. Anthony the Great Orthodox Church, by His Eminence Archbishop Nikon, Archbishop of Boston and Locum tenens of the Diocese of the South.
Fr. Paul Coats is a graduate of St. Vladimir’s Orthodox Theological Seminary in Yonkers, New York, and an ordained priest in the Orthodox Church in America. He and his family moved to Rock Hill in 2008, and until the start of the St. Anthony Mission he was attached to Nativity of the Holy Virgin parish, while also serving as a regular visiting priest at St. Basil OCA mission in Wilmington, NC.
